思考一个适合的如何搭建你的TP钱包APP:入门指南

      发布时间:2025-01-17 19:36:52
      ### 引言 在数字化和区块链技术飞速发展的今天,数字钱包已经成为用户日常交易中不可或缺的工具。特别是TP钱包,作为一种专注于区块链资产的管理和交易的APP,越来越受到用户的欢迎。那么,如何自主搭建一个TP钱包APP呢?本文将从基础知识到实际操作提供详细的指南。 ### 一、TP钱包的基础知识 #### 1. 什么是TP钱包? TP钱包是一款基于区块链技术的数字钱包,支持多种公链和资产。用户可以通过TP钱包进行资产的管理、转移、交易以及其他区块链应用功能。TP钱包具有良好的安全性以及用户友好的界面,使得用户可以方便地进行数字资产的操作。 #### 2. TP钱包的主要功能 TP钱包提供了多种实用功能,包括: - 资产管理:支持多种加密货币的存储和查看。 - 转账功能:快速便捷的进行数字资产转账。 - DApp支持:接入各种去中心化应用,增强用户体验。 - 安全保障:采用多重签名和加密技术确保用户资产安全。 ### 二、搭建TP钱包的准备工作 搭建TP钱包需要一些前期准备工作,以下是必需的步骤: #### 1. 学习基础知识 在开始搭建之前,建议对区块链技术有基本的了解,包括: - 区块链的工作原理 - 钱包的种类及其差别 - 加密货币的基本概念 #### 2. 技术堆栈选择 搭建TP钱包需要选择适合的技术堆栈,通常包括: - 前端框架(如React, Vue) - 后端语言(如Node.js, Java) - 数据库(如MongoDB, PostgreSQL) - 区块链SDK:用于与区块链网络交互。 #### 3. 设计钱包结构 在搭建之前,需要设计好钱包的结构,包括用户界面设计和数据库设计,确保其功能完整且用户体验良好。 ### 三、TP钱包的搭建步骤 搭建TP钱包的具体步骤如下: #### 1. 项目初始化 使用你选择的前端框架初始化一个新项目。例如,使用React时,可以使用create-react-app工具。 ```bash npx create-react-app tp-wallet cd tp-wallet ``` #### 2. 集成区块链SDK 选择合适的区块链SDK并进行集成。以Ethereum钱包为例,可以使用web3.js: ```bash npm install web3 ``` 在你的应用中引入web3.js并配置连接到区块链网络的参数。 #### 3. 实现钱包功能 实现核心功能,例如: - 创建新的钱包地址 - 导入现有的钱包 - 查询资产余额 - 进行转账操作 #### 4. 测试和部署 在开发完成后,进行全面的功能测试与安全性检测,确保没有漏洞。测试完成后可以选择合适的云平台如AWS、Heroku进行部署。 ### 四、常见问题解答 ####

      1. 如何保证TP钱包的安全性?

      安全性是数字钱包应用中最重要的部分,以下是几种确保TP钱包安全的措施:

      多重签名:通过设置多重签名可以防止单一密钥的失窃,用户需要多个密钥才能完成交易。

      加密存储:将用户的私钥进行加密存储,确保即使数据泄露,黑客也无法使用这些私钥。

      定期审核:定期进行代码审核和安全测试,及时发现和修复安全漏洞。

      用户教育:向用户传授安全使用钱包的知识,如如何妥善保管私钥和助记词。

      ####

      2. TP钱包的用户体验设计应该考虑哪些因素?

      用户体验是钱包应用的关键,以下是设计时应考虑的因素:

      简洁的界面:确保用户能够快速找到所需功能,设计清晰的导航栏。

      操作指引:在用户进行复杂操作时,提供清晰的操作指引和提示,降低新用户的使用门槛。

      反馈机制:为用户操作提供即时反馈,例如成功转账后的确认信息或错误提示,增强用户信任感。

      性能:提高应用的响应速度,保证在高峰时段也能正常使用。使用缓存以及减少网络请求次数等方法来性能。

      ####

      3. TP钱包支持哪些类型的数字资产?

      TP钱包支持多种类型的数字资产,主要包括:

      主流加密货币:如比特币、以太坊、莱特币等,用户可以进行存储、转账和交易。

      ERC20代币:支持基于以太坊平台的各种代币,用户可直接在钱包中管理这些资产。

      非同质化代币(NFT):随着区块链技术的发展,支持NFT的交易和管理也是未来钱包发展的方向。

      在选择支持的数字资产时,开发者需要充分考虑市场需求和用户偏好,确保钱包的实用性和竞争力。

      ####

      4. 如何进行TP钱包的后期维护与更新?

      搭建完成后,TP钱包还需要进行后期维护与更新:

      持续监控:通过监控工具实时检测钱包的性能和安全状态,及时应对潜在问题。

      定期更新:根据用户反馈和技术发展,定期推出功能更新和版本升级,确保应用始终处于最佳状态。

      用户支持:为用户提供良好的支持服务,建立FAQ和在线客服,帮助用户解决使用过程中遇到的问题。

      市场推广:通过社交媒体、线上线下活动增加用户量,定期进行市场推广活动吸引新用户。

      ### 总结 搭建TP钱包APP虽然是一项复杂的工作,但通过合理的步骤和方法,你可以成功实现这一目标。了解TP钱包的基础知识、准备搭建的技术和工具、实施详细搭建步骤以及后续的维护和安全措施,都会对建立一个高质量的数字钱包产生积极的影响。从而在竞争日益激烈的数字资产市场中占据一席之地。
      分享 :
                  author

                  tpwallet

                  TokenPocket是全球最大的数字货币钱包,支持包括BTC, ETH, BSC, TRON, Aptos, Polygon, Solana, OKExChain, Polkadot, Kusama, EOS等在内的所有主流公链及Layer 2,已为全球近千万用户提供可信赖的数字货币资产管理服务,也是当前DeFi用户必备的工具钱包。

                          相关新闻

                          揭秘TP钱包地址空投骗局及
                          2025-01-14
                          揭秘TP钱包地址空投骗局及

                          随着区块链和加密货币的迅猛发展,越来越多的投资者开始参与虚拟货币的交易和投资。其中,空投作为一种常见的...

                          提示:为了更好地解答您
                          2024-10-29
                          提示:为了更好地解答您

                          TP钱包简介 TP钱包(TokenPocket)是一款热门的去中心化数字货币钱包,支持多种区块链资产的存储和管理。用户可以在...

                          如何在TP钱包中查看加密货
                          2025-01-17
                          如何在TP钱包中查看加密货

                          引言 在数字货币的快速发展中,选择合适的钱包来管理加密资产已成为每位投资者的重要课题。TP钱包作为一款功能...

                          如何下载t p钱包中文安卓
                          2024-09-09
                          如何下载t p钱包中文安卓

                          引言 在数字支付日益普及的今天,越来越多的用户选择使用手机钱包应用进行日常消费和资金管理。t p钱包作为一种...